What is a Murphy game?

Murphy game in American English

US. a confidence game in which the victim pays the swindler ( Murphy Man) for something, as the services of a prostitute, which the swindler promises but the victim never receives. Word origin.

Where is the name Murphy from?

Irish :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Murchadha ‘descendant of Murchadh’, a personal name composed of the elements muir ‘sea’ + cath ‘battle’, i.e. ‘sea-warrior’. This was an important family in Tyrone.

What means smurfing?

Smurfing is a money-laundering technique involving the structuring of large amounts of cash into multiple small transactions . ... Smurfing is a form of structuring, in which criminals use small, cumulative transactions to remain below financial reporting requirements.
